When I was a kid I supported City, we were ok and to be fair we won a cup, we weren't great though and clearly we didnt fair well against other teams from the North West, first Liverpool then United. However like many here I kept the faith. However I need to come clean, as a young lad I had an affair, I was allowed to watch sportsnight and I got to see the magical Ajax team of the seventies, I was mesmorised.

I had never seen football like it, and Cruyff was immediately marked in with indelible marker as the greatest player I had ever seen. I so, so wanted that shirt, til this day I think the old Ajax shirt is the coolest ever, but also I could never afford it. I did the next best thing and bought the subbuteo team.

I still have a very soft spot and I don't particularly like Real Madrid or whatever they stand for.

What a result, I hope we qualify and draw them, what a treat, my wife may even treat me to the shirt.......40 years too late.
